Can kids use Steam?

We encourage you to create a Steam account with your child. If there are features of Steam that you would like to exclude from the experience, you can restrict access using Family View. You may also choose to enable Family View on your own Steam account if you would rather they share your Steam Account.

What age group is Steam for?

According to Steam's terms and conditions, you need to be at least 13-years-old to create an account. And you'll need a credit or debit card to buy games. Of course, some youngsters are able to find a way around such things, signing up despite not meeting the minimum age, and entering parents' card details themselves.

How do I make my child Steam?

Steam inhalation

A warm, steamy room can help loosen thick mucus and make it easier for a child to breathe. Try giving a child a warm bath before bed. Then take the child out of the tub, turn the shower up to its hottest setting, and close the door. Allow the steam to fill the room while sitting with the child.

Is steam good for a cough?

Steam vapour helps to liquify and soften any standing mucus in the nose and throat. This can help your body to clear it more easily when coughing or blowing your nose. Taking steam twice a day will help to clear your respiratory tract and could help your symptoms improve more quickly.

Is 2 hours of gaming too much?

For kids over the age of 6, the American Academy of Pediatrics says no more than 60 minutes on school days and 2 hours on non-school days. Kids under 6 should spend closer to 30 minutes. It's also appropriate for parents to know and approve the games their kids are playing.
